Details of IFSC Code for Karnataka Bank Limited, Sidharthnagar Mysore, Mysore
The table below shows the main details of the IFSC Code KARB0000507 for the Karnataka Bank Limited branch in Mysore, which falls under the Mysore district in Karnataka.
| Particulars | Details |
|---|---|
| Bank | Karnataka Bank Limited |
| IFSC Code | KARB0000507 |
| Branch | Sidharthnagar Mysore |
| City | Mysore |
| District | Mysore |
| State | Karnataka |
| Address | No.184/147/12 Alanahalli Main Road Siddarthanagar,Mysore, Pin - 570011 |

What Is IFSC Code and Why Is It Important?
IFSC stands for Indian Financial System Code, an 11-character alphanumeric code that is provided by the Reserve Bank of India. A unique IFSC like KARB0000507 is given to every bank branch, including Karnataka Bank Limited located in Sidharthnagar Mysore, Mysore, Karnataka, to make sure that online payments reach the right place.

Format of the IFSC Code KARB0000507
This is the format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Karnataka Bank Limited, follows an 11-character structure:
AAAA0CCCCCC
Here's the explanation:
- First 4 characters (AAAA): This is the bank code. For Karnataka Bank Limited, these characters are the bank's short identifier.
- 5th character (0): This stays zero till there is any future use.
-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): These are specific branch code assigned to branches such as Sidharthnagar Mysore in Mysore.
For example, the IFSC Code KARB0000507 of Karnataka Bank Limited for the Sidharthnagar Mysore branch includes these elements, identifying the bank and the branch location in Mysore and Karnataka accurately.

How to Use IFSC Code KARB0000507 for Online Transfers?
If you have the IFSC Code KARB0000507 for the Sidharthnagar Mysore branch of Karnataka Bank Limited in Mysore, you can easily go ahead with fund transfers using any digital method:
NEFT
Add beneficiary details including the name, account number, and IFSC Code KARB0000507. Transfers are processed in batches. Suitable for personal and business payments.
RTGS
Used for high-value payments above 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.
IMPS
Instant 24×7 transfers. Asks for the recipient's account details and Karnataka Bank Limited IFSC Code KARB0000507.
Whatever method you choose, the accuracy of the IFSC Code is important and needed. In case there is any mistake in entering the IFSC Code for Karnataka Bank Limited Sidharthnagar Mysore in Mysore, it may result in delayed or failed transactions.
